The idea of Pokémon is for you to take them with you to be social and trade and battle with your friends. This is the core ethos of Pokémon. It is what the developers continually say is the core thing of the game.
A home console version would lose that. While it'd have battling and trades online, it just goes against the whole idea that Pokémon is meant to be portable.
MMORPGs would need a massive overhault of the entire engine, battles etc. to work so, if they were to ever do an MMORPG, it'd have to be a spin-off like PokéPark. That could happen, but main